The structure of a substrate P strongly resembles substrate Q. In an experiment, By mistake P was used instead of Q as a substrate for the enzyme, Q-ase. The results obtained were identical to the results that would have been obtained using substrate Q. Why did substrate P work in place of substrate Q?

Answer;

C) P and Q have similar binding properties

Explanation;

  • Enzymes are biological catalysts that speeds up chemical reactions. Substrates are substances that are acted on by an enzyme to form a product.
  • An enzyme catalyzed reaction occurs when the substrate binds to the active site of an enzyme to form and enzyme-substrate complex.
  • Substrate P and Q are structurally similar which means they are in a position of binding and fitting in the active site of an enzyme. The strong structural similarity means that the binding properties of these two different substrates may be similar.
  • Formation of similar products or results when acted upon by an enzyme mean they are similar in terms of their binding properties, and thus the production of similar product.
